There are two irreversible public art installations on the Island: Edward Hanlan, a law located at Hanlan's Factor Ferryboat Dock Fire and Water, a clock situated on the tower of the station house on Ward's Island See the Public Art Map for additional information. Available year-round. At over 200 years old, the Gibraltar Factor Lighthouse is the oldest stone building in Toronto and copyright's oldest standing lighthouse.
Readily available year-round. Secret locations to see for bird-watching including: On Hanlan's Factor, near the huge willows along the flight terminal fencing Near Gibaltar Factor, at the dunes and Trout Pond At the Nature Get north of the water filtration plant At Snug Harbour At Snake Island In the southeast component of Ward's Island Sand dunes and beaches run the length of the western shore of Toronto Island Park from Hanlan's Point to Gibraltar Point, as well as Ward's Island.

Meet horses, bunnies, sheep, chickens, and various other barnyard animals at this cost-free pastime and stroking farm. Readily available year-round.

A portion of this beach is clothing-optional. Ward's Island Beach is a five-minute walk south from Ward's Island Ferry Dock. Readily available from May to September. Two splash pads get on Centre Island: One splash pad lies within Centreville Enjoyment Park and customers do not need to pay an entrance fee to Centreville or purchase tickets to use it.
The garden is a hands-on knowing environment that integrates interactive attributes with recreational programming for kids. Franklin's Children's Yard is influenced by Franklin the Turtle from the well known publication series highlighted by Brenda Clark and published by Children Can Press. Offered year-round. Toronto Island Park is attached by several multi-use trails, courses and bridges that are shared by pedestrians, bikers, roller-skaters, and solution and emergency lorries.
